use std::cell::RefCell;

use crate::{Rect, RenderSurface, Style, types::Color};

use super::ScopedSurface;

// =============================================================================
// Recording surface for assertions
// =============================================================================

#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
enum Op {
    WriteStyled { x: u16, y: u16, text: String },
    ApplyStyle { x: u16, y: u16 },
    OverlayBg { x: u16, y: u16 },
    Fill { rect: Rect },
    Clear { rect: Rect },
}

struct RecordingSurface {
    ops: RefCell<Vec<Op>>,
    width: u16,
    height: u16,
}

impl RecordingSurface {
    fn new(width: u16, height: u16) -> Self {
        Self {
            ops: RefCell::new(Vec::new()),
            width,
            height,
        }
    }

    fn ops(&self) -> Vec<Op> {
        self.ops.borrow().clone()
    }
}

impl RenderSurface for RecordingSurface {
    #[allow(clippy::cast_possible_truncation)]
    fn write_styled(&mut self, x: u16, y: u16, text: &str, _style: Style) -> u16 {
        self.ops.borrow_mut().push(Op::WriteStyled {
            x,
            y,
            text: text.to_string(),
        });
        text.len() as u16
    }

    fn apply_style(&mut self, x: u16, y: u16, _style: Style) {
        self.ops.borrow_mut().push(Op::ApplyStyle { x, y });
    }

    fn overlay_bg(&mut self, x: u16, y: u16, _bg: Color) {
        self.ops.borrow_mut().push(Op::OverlayBg { x, y });
    }

    fn fill(&mut self, rect: Rect, _ch: char, _style: Style) {
        self.ops.borrow_mut().push(Op::Fill { rect });
    }

    fn clear(&mut self, rect: Rect) {
        self.ops.borrow_mut().push(Op::Clear { rect });
    }

    fn size(&self) -> (u16, u16) {
        (self.width, self.height)
    }
}

// =============================================================================
// ScopedSurface coordinate offset
// =============================================================================

#[test]
fn write_offset_to_bounds_origin() {
    let mut surface = RecordingSurface::new(80, 24);
    let bounds = Rect::new(10, 5, 20, 10);
    {
        let mut scoped = ScopedSurface::new(&mut surface, bounds);
        scoped.write_styled(0, 0, "hi", Style::default());
    }
    let ops = surface.ops();
    assert_eq!(ops.len(), 1);
    match &ops[0] {
        Op::WriteStyled { x, y, text } => {
            assert_eq!(*x, 10);
            assert_eq!(*y, 5);
            assert_eq!(text, "hi");
        }
        _ => panic!("expected WriteStyled"),
    }
}

#[test]
fn write_at_nonzero_local_coords() {
    let mut surface = RecordingSurface::new(80, 24);
    let bounds = Rect::new(10, 5, 20, 10);
    {
        let mut scoped = ScopedSurface::new(&mut surface, bounds);
        scoped.write_styled(3, 2, "abc", Style::default());
    }
    match &surface.ops()[0] {
        Op::WriteStyled { x, y, text } => {
            assert_eq!(*x, 13);
            assert_eq!(*y, 7);
            assert_eq!(text, "abc");
        }
        _ => panic!("expected WriteStyled"),
    }
}
